    Long description:

    In this issue of Veterinary Clinics: Small Animal Practice, guest editor Dr. Jonathan D. Dear brings his considerable expertise to the topic of Respiratory Medicine. Top experts discuss lymphoplasmacytic rhinitis: update and novel treatments; novel nasal tumor interventions; aerodigestive disease and impacts on airway health; nasopharyngeal disease: update on treatment recommendations; clinical use of biomarkers in lung disease; and more.

    • Contains 15 relevant, practice-oriented topics including emergency assessment and treatment of respiratory disease; the approach to chronic cough; advanced imaging of the respiratory system; empty nose syndrome; pulmonary hypertension; breed-associated pneumonia; feline asthma; and more
